I had to use Jumper cables directly in the connector under the passenger
side. The battery was dead and remote wouldn't work, so I couldn't open the
trunk.

Anyway, I  have a new battery but the altenator is not charging the battery.

Thank you

2 Answers

You may need a new alternator. It could have been bad before the jump which would be why the battery was dead to begin with.
